The Seattle Mariners secured a 4-2 victory against the Detroit Tigers on August 5, 2026, at T-Mobile Park. Julio Rodríguez contributed a home run while Bryan Woo delivered seven shutout innings despite a couple of hit by pitches. The game became notable for both its competitive nature and a benches-clearing incident, although no punches were thrown. This win followed a tough 8-0 loss to the Tigers the previous day, marking a turnaround for the Mariners. The series continues to impact the Mariners' standing as they strive to stay competitive in the division.
